While we often use open source frameworks that others have developed in development, understanding the underlying implementations of these frameworks allows us to better understand the implementation of functionality.This article mainly describes
Recently in a project to request a photo display of the effect of a marquee. Online Search a bunch, have no perfect realization of forget or write it yourself!Implementing the principle of using the Viewpager control, the control itself supports
In Android, events mainly include clicks, long presses, drag, swipe, and so on, which make up the Android event response, and overall, all events are based on the following three sections:Press (Action_down), Move (Action_move), lift (ACTION_UP).
The dictionary is unordered and the array is ordered. Dictionaries are divided into: mutable dictionaries and immutable dictionariesImmutable Dictionary ObjectsNsdictionary * Dict = [[Nsdictionary alloc]initwithobjectsandkeys:@ "one", @ "1", @ "one",
1. Background music play cycle play long music support MP3 format#import ;1NSString *musicfilepath = [[NSBundle mainbundle] Pathforresource:@"Changan"OfType:@"mp3"];//Create a music file path2Nsurl *musicurl =[[Nsurl alloc]
When using XCODE5.0 and later versions to develop a layered architecture based on different projects in the same workspace, the static link library files are. A files, and at compile time, in addition to finding the. A file, add their. h header
In addition to push, there is another way to switch the controller, that is, the default effect of modal modal: The new controller from the bottom of the screen to drill up, until the previous controller to cover the form of modal to display the
In Swift, a member variable (property) of a class does not need to be evaluated, but wants to execute a piece of code before (or after) assigning it a new value, which can be handled using Willset and didset. For example, the following code sample,
Lazy loading, also known as deferred loading. The popular point is that in development, when the application needs to use the resources. Do not load resources when the program is started, and then load the resources only when they are running when
Asp. The sequence of events executed in the ProcessRequest method in HttpApplication. Net1.BeginRequest Start processing Requests2.AuthenticateRequest Authorization authentication request, obtaining user authorization
Activity is able to use the fade in, swipe, zoom, and other dynamic effects when switching or exiting. The method overridependingtransition is used, which can be directly called in the activity.overridependingtransition (r.anim.zoomin,
The use of the create groups for any added folders means that all resources are placed under the resource bundle path, with no hierarchical conceptUsing the Create folder references for any added folders is represented by placing them in the
I. SegueEach line on the 1.Storyboard for interface jumps is a Uistoryboardsegue object (abbreviated segue)Each of the Segue objects has 3 properties1> Unique identification: @property (nonatomic, readonly) NSString *identifier;2>. SOURCE controller:
The following is a detailed description of spring's Applicationcontext.xml file code: com.mysql.jdbc.Driver jdbc:mysql://localhost:3306/tie?hao947=true&characteren Coding=utf-8 root com/hao947/vo/User.hbm.xml
Original: JS Supplements: AppendChild Add mobile NodeWrite JS for more than a year, has been thinking that they are very good, began to write a variety of blog posts to share, yesterday wrote a "talk about IE under the innerhtml caused problems" in
Custom Tabbarcontroller Push the next level controller will report such an error: Unbalanced calls to begin/end appearance transitions for .Some of the answers on the web are animated by animations,The workaround is to add a variable of type bool to
The Ontouchlistener interface is a listening interface for handling mobile screen events that is triggered when a touch is pressed, lifted, or slid within the scope of the view. The listener methods in this interface are signed as follows.Java
Prerequisites: vs2012 is installed and the cocos2d-x sdk 2.2.3 package is downloaded.
The old version uses the template in the package to create a project. Now the new package is created using python.
1. Download and install python
Well, today we have nothing to do. It hurts to be idle. Let's just create an genie to play. I just hit it. I went there and made 10 thousand genie. I felt like a omnipotent god, 10 thousand (Narrator: please do not give up the treatment), hey, look
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.
A Free Trial That Lets You Build Big!
Start building with 50+ products and up to 12 months usage for Elastic Compute Service